Fall by Kristen Callihan Book Summary

The first time I met Jax Blackwood things went a little sideways. 
 
In my defense, I didn’t know he was Jax Blackwood—who expects a legendary rock star to be shopping for groceries? More importantly, a blizzard was coming and he was about to grab the last carton of mint-chocolate chip. 

Still, I might have walked away, but then he smugly dared me to try and take the coveted ice cream. So I kissed him. And distracted that mint-chip right out of his hands. 
 
Okay, it was a dirty move, but desperate times and all that. Besides, I never expected he’d be my new neighbor. 

An annoying neighbor who takes great pleasure in reminding me that I owe him ice cream but would happily accept more kisses as payment. An irresistible neighbor who keeps me up while playing guitar naked–spectacularly naked–in his living room.
 
Clearly, avoidance is key. Except nothing about Jax is easy to ignore—not the way he makes me laugh, or that his particular brand of darkness matches mine, or how one look from him melts me faster than butter under a hot sun. 
 
Neither of us believes in love or forever. Yet we’re quickly becoming each other’s addiction. But we could be more. We could be everything. 

All we have to do is trust enough to fall.

Pretty good read. This third installment of the VIP series I had some mixed opinions regarding brooding but sexy survivor, Jax Blackwood and fiesty but vulnerable Stella Grey. Their love story had mixture of ups & downs with mental illness like depression and panic attacks during their rocky and but endearing budding relationship throughout the book. It was an original ‘meet cute’ on how Stella unintentionally stole Jax’s heart by taking the last mint chocolate chip ice cream with an daring quick kiss😂😂😂!! More sexually tension between them after Stella discovered Jax is her neighbor when she was temporarily pet sitting for Killian and Libby. I admire the straight forward and sensitivity that Kristen put into Jax and Stella’s story especially with the aftermath of Jax’s failed suicide attempt two years back. I liked how Stella interacted with Jax and eventually fell for him despite of his faults and issues with depression and panic attacks. It’s very human and impressively told with no holding back on how Jax copes and just being unconditionally loved & cared by Stella despite of the obstacles in front of them not to be afraid to fall for each other.

Fall. Fall by Kristen Callihan I really don’t think my review will do this book any justice so I’ll keep it brief. Fall is Jax/John’s story who is the lead singer of Kill John and if you’ve read the previous books, you’ll recall that he battles with depression and has also attempted suicide. He meets Stella at the grocery store and they fight for the last mint ice-cream only for Stella to get the better of him by stealing both a kiss and the ice-cream. They each have the other at the back of their minds until they come face to face and discover they’re now neighbors. This was a really beautiful and both heartbreaking and heartwarming story. I fell in love with both Stella and John and while I read much of their story with a smile, there was an equal amount of tears also at the ready. As a reader, I tend to avoid hype but still build up my own personal excitement over an upcoming release and it’s so sad when the book doesn’t live up to what you hope for and expect. I’m not sure how Callihan does it, but the VIP series is such a huge hit for me, with each book exceeding the expectations set by its predecessor. Knowing that the author has put so much of herself and her own experiences in the book give it a different spin and the final product of Fall was perfection. The characters and their story were so raw and honest that my heart broke and healed right along theirs. It was a perfect execution and I take my hat off to the author. *I voluntarily read an early copy of this book. **Reviewed by Melinda for Joandisalovebooks Blog.

Summary of Fall by Kristen Callihan

The Fall book written by Kristen Callihan was published on 23 October 2018, Tuesday in the Romance category. A total of 878 readers of the book gave the book 4.5 points out of 5.
